Why Consider Facial Plastic Surgery?

There are many facets to getting facial plastic surgery. An otolaryngologist has the ability to diagnose and treat a large range of conditions that involve the facial region, including the neck, lips, ears and nose. Otolaryngology is divided into two different groups: cosmetic and reconstructive. Dr. Davis is trained to perform procedures involving both cosmetic and reconstructive plastic surgery.

Cosmetic plastic surgery of the facial region is usually performed to improve a person’s appearance through their facial structure. The most common cosmetic plastic surgery procedures include chin implants, cheek implants, eyelifts, facelifts, rhinoplasty and procedures that aim to eliminate facial wrinkles.

Reconstructive plastic surgery is focused on patients who would like to remedy a birth-related facial defect. These defects include birthmarks and protruding ears. Reconstructive plastic surgery also involves correcting facial injuries that occurred from burns, trauma, prior surgeries, and accidents. There are also patients who seek reconstructive plastic surgery as a way to treat diseases, such as skin cancer.

Preparing for Facial Plastic Surgery

There are certain steps that patients should consider before receiving plastic surgery. The type of anesthesia used will depend on the type of surgery being performed. Therefore, it is important that patients notify their doctors of any adverse reactions that they have ever had to anesthesia. If general anesthesia is used, patients should be aware that they cannot eat or drink anything on the day of their surgery. Patients receiving general anesthesia should also arrange for someone to transport them to and from Davis Facial Plastic Surgery. Depending on the types of surgery performed, patients should make arrangements to take time off from work so that they can recover properly.

The Recovery Process of Facial Plastic Surgery

Recovery time depends on the severity of the plastic surgery procedures being performed. While some procedures require one to two weeks of healing time, other procedures will require more time before the patient is completely healed.
